## Replica Lag Alarm — Limits & Quotas

Quick refresher for the sync: the Pondmere read-replica lag alarm pages when lag exceeds the soft threshold for three consecutive checks, and auto-sheds read traffic at the hard threshold. We bumped the check interval last month after the flappy-alert saga, and pages dropped ~70%. Don't touch the shed threshold without looping in the storage folks — it interacts with the connection pool caps. Current values, straight from the alarm config, are shown below.

constants for yafog-hawep:
RATE_LIMITS = {
    "aldeth": 722,
    "tamix": 452,
}

Facilities desk — heads up. Badge migration to the Verrow reader system completes tonight. Old cards die at midnight; new cards activate at 06:00. Any staff stuck in between should be directed to the front desk. For the loading bay door during the gap, use the interim code below.

staff pass of baweg-bawep = bdg-AIU-1

## Configuration

Hey, new folks! Driftpress (our static site tool at Oakhollow Systems) supports incremental rebuilds, meaning only changed pages get regenerated. It's a huge time saver on the marketing site, which has a few thousand pages. You'll need two things in your `.env` file: set `DRIFTPRESS_INCREMENTAL=true`, then below that, add the signing secret the rebuild queue uses to verify jobs.

vault entry, fadup-tagag: RELAY_SECRET8=2fd92179

## Runbook: Hookline webhook retries

Quick refresher for newcomers: Hookline retries failed webhook deliveries with exponential backoff — five attempts, capped at ten minutes. When you deploy a new retry-policy config, the dispatcher won't pick it up until the bundle is signed, so don't skip that part or you'll be staring at stale settings. Sign the config bundle using the key that follows.

rollout seal: bky9_2369ZXVnu

Subject: Veldara Term Sheet — Board Review

Executive team,

Veldara Systems has delivered their revised term sheet for the Corvane platform partnership. Counsel has flagged the exclusivity clause and the revenue-share step-down as points requiring negotiation. We recommend a full review before Thursday's call with their principals. The strategic rationale is summarised in the note below.

management briefing: Only 33 of the 504 pilot accounts renewed Holox, so a churn review is set for August 1. Fenysix Logistics is in early talks to buy Zoroxix Group for about $459.9 million.